Morpholine, 4-(3-azetidinyl)- (9CI), Fandachem - Physico-chemical Properties
Molecular Formula | C7H14N2O
|
Molar Mass | 142.2 |
Density | 1.100 |
Boling Point | 227℃ |
Flash Point | 91℃ |
Vapor Presure | 0.079mmHg at 25°C |
Storage Condition | Room Temprature |
Refractive Index | 1.513 |
